博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
JDBC简单用法
阅读量:7107 次
发布时间:2019-06-28

本文共 973 字,大约阅读时间需要 3 分钟。

hot3.png

JDBC加载驱动程序

    oracle驱动加载:Class.forName("oracle.jdbc.driver.OracleDriver");
    mysql驱动加载:Class.forName("com.mysql.jdbc.Driver");
JDBC获得数据库连接
    DriverManager.getConnection("jdbc:mysql:://127.0.0.1:3306/mysql?characterEncoding=utf8","root","root");
创建Statement对象:
    conn.createStatement();

package com.db;

import java.sql.Connection;

import java.sql.DriverManager;
import java.sql.SQLException;

public class DBUtil {

    private static final String URL="jdbc:mysql://127.0.0.1:3306/imooc?characterEncoding=utf8";

    private static final String USER="root";
    private static final String PASSWORD="root";
    
    private static Connection conn=null;
    
    static {
        try {
            //1.加载驱动程序
            Class.forName("com.mysql.jdbc.Driver");
            //2.获得数据库的连接
            conn=DriverManager.getConnection(URL, USER, PASSWORD);
        } catch (ClassNotFoundException e) {
            e.printStackTrace();
        } catch (SQLException e) {
            e.printStackTrace();
        }
    }
    
    public static Connection getConnection(){
        return conn;
    }

}

 

转载于:https://my.oschina.net/dreambreeze/blog/1163025

你可能感兴趣的文章
面向对象的一些概念
查看>>
让人沉思的五个问题。
查看>>
web 项目手机页面不允许缩放
查看>>
Atcoder 1973:こだわり者いろはちゃん / Iroha's Obsession
查看>>
访问修饰符protected
查看>>
WPA2-PSK无线密码破解
查看>>
模块的封装之无伤大雅的形式主义
查看>>
dubbo学习(zz)
查看>>
Mybatis(一)
查看>>
react中prop-types的使用
查看>>
C# HttpDirect
查看>>
神奇的勺子
查看>>
QT程序打包发布
查看>>
迭代平方根
查看>>
第六次作业—— Web功能测试(含Selenium IDE实验)
查看>>
mysql字符串的常用函数(截取和拼接)
查看>>
Flex布局教程
查看>>
MongoDB索引的种类与使用
查看>>
CSS基础
查看>>
4-27 参数原来还有很多没有理解 比较详细的解释
查看>>